JetBlue joins Tulum rush, provides nonstop flights from New York

Add JetBlue to the U.S. airline business’s rush to Tulum.
The provider will start flying subsequent 12 months to Mexico’s brand-new Tulum Worldwide Airport (TQO), launching nonstop flights from New York’s John F. Kennedy Worldwide Airport (JFK) on June 13.
JetBlue will fly one each day round-trip flight on the next schedule:

- B6 Flight 2879: Departs JFK at 7:55 a.m., and arrives to Tulum at 11:15 a.m. (all occasions native)
- B6 Flight 2880: Departs Tulum at 12:45 p.m., and arrives to New York at 5:55 p.m. (all occasions native)
The brand new TQO airport welcomed its first flights Dec. 1, when Mexican carriers launched a smattering of home routes to the Riviera Maya resort area.

U.S. airways later joined the frenzy, with American Airways, Delta Air Traces, Spirit Airways and United Airways all asserting their very own flights to Tulum — most of which launch this spring. Including to the combo is Air Canada, which additionally introduced its personal nonstops Thursday, saying it will fly there from its hubs in Toronto and Montreal.

Beforehand, vacationers heading to Tulum or different locations alongside Mexico’s southern Caribbean coast needed to fly into Cancun Worldwide Airport (CUN) and organize automobile or bus transportation. Tulum’s seaside space sits about 75 miles south of CUN, taking as much as two hours to achieve in often heavy site visitors.
Now, U.S. vacationers will be capable to fly on to Tulum’s personal airport, which additionally sits close to different Riveria Maya locations like Akumal, Puerto Aventuras and the Sian Ka’an Biosphere.
JetBlue and its U.S. rivals will keep a heavy presence at CUN, which has solidified its spot as one of many prime worldwide locations for U.S. vacationers because the pandemic. Nonetheless, JetBlue and others at the moment are hoping to seize the demand from vacationers within the area nearer to TQO.
“With the brand new worldwide airport in Tulum, we’re capable of carry our prospects the place they wish to go, arriving and departing in a model new, trendy, and handy airport facility whereas providing the nice service and low fares JetBlue is thought for,” David Jehn, JetBlue’s vp, community planning and airline partnerships, mentioned in a assertion asserting the brand new service.
